Mark Ylvisaker's Influence on Interprofessional Learning for Speech-Language Pathology Graduate Students
Mark Ylvisaker has left an undeniable mark on the field of speech-language pathology, particularly in the assessment and treatment of persons with traumatic brain injuries. Ylvisaker's work continu...
